Fiesta vegetable salad
Published: 4/14/2008 | Updated: 1/23/2009

1 (16-ounce) package frozen green beans

1 (16-ounce) package frozen peas

1 (16-ounce) package frozen corn

1 medium pepper, chopped

1 cup chopped celery

1 cup chopped onion

1 cup sugar

3/4 cup oil

1/2 cup vinegar

1 tablespoon water

1 teaspoon salt

1/2 teaspoon pepper

Thaw vegetables in a mixing bowl. Heat the sugar, vinegar, oil, water, salt and pepper until sugar is dissolved. Pour over vegetables. Refrigerate overnight before serving.
